Don R. Reid hit a hole-in-one on July 06, 2002. The ace occurred on Number 13, a par 3, 160 yard hole at Carnmoney Golf & Country Club in Calgary, Alberta, Canada. Don has been playing golf for 35 years.

The odds of an average golfer hitting a hole-in-one are estimated to be around 12,500 to 1.
Even professional golfers only have about a 2,500 to 1 chance. This makes it a truly special and memorable accomplishment.
